## Configuration

The Ferrovale updater pulls firmware from the `stable` or `canary` channel per `FV_CHANNEL`. All manifests are signature-checked before flash; unsigned builds are rejected regardless of channel. Channel switches require a full manifest re-fetch. Config lives in `updater.env`, mounted read-only. The manifest signing verification secret is set on the next line.

secret setting of yagug-hahog: COURIER_KEY13=44c9b50f678cd

### Audit Item 14 — Dependency Graph Visualizer

Check that the Tanglewood graph visualizer is rendering the full dependency tree, not the cached subset from last quarter's snapshot. Click through a few leaf nodes and confirm the edge counts match what the Corvette build tool reports. If they drift by more than a handful, flag it — don't try to fix the cache yourself, it bites. When you're done (or confused), ping the maintainer of record, listed below.

approver of hahog-hahap = Ulaath Praael

## Runbook: EXIF scrubber hiccups

Quick notes for the sync: the Pebbleframe scrubber strips EXIF from uploads before they hit the public bucket. If the queue backs up, check the worker logs first — it's usually a stuck malformed JPEG. Requeue by flipping the status column back to pending. When you need to poke at the scrub-state table directly, connect with the string below.

database URL for bahop-yagep: mssql://sildor_svc:35ha7jz@db-fb6d.nelvrodyn.example:5432/casath